**Tribe Recruitment are hiring for a Residential/Therapeutic Childcare Practitioner in Newcastle upon Tyne/Northumberland**

Purpose of Job:
To join a team offering a comprehensive residential service to children and young people. The aim being to ensure the highest standards of physical, social and emotional care is offered for the individual development of the children/young people.

Duties and Responsibilities:

- To maintain the development of positive childcare practice. Being attuned to the aims and objectives of the home and working collaboratively with colleagues to achieve them. Maintain a nurturing, positive and safe living environment within the home, in order to meet the needs of the children and young people. Participate in the development of care (and treatment) plans for Individual Children. You will be required to interact on an individual and group basis with children and young people.
- To contribute as that of professional parent and to take a child centred approach to enable each child/young person to grow and develop healthily, promoting and maximising their educational opportunities and/or other achievements. A vital part of your role will be providing the children/young people with emotional and social support, helping them to develop meaningful relationships with other children and adults as well as encouraging them to become involved with local communities.
- To provide a positive role model and maintain high professional standards at all times, with reference to the companies equality and diversity policies and the recognition of each person's unique racial, cultural, religious and sexuality based needs.
- Develop and sustain effective working relationships with the local community, colleagues and other agencies to promote collaborative working and partnerships.
- Accompany the children/young people when or where necessary to support and enable participation in recreation and leisure activities. Supervise family contacts if appropriate.

- Provide and maintain high levels of cleanliness and ensure that all communal areas of the home are clean and tidy. Carry out household duties, shopping, cleaning, cooking and generally ensuring that the household and garden area are maintained in a safe manner. (This position involves some manual handling duties e.g. loading and unloading washing machine).
- To carry out duties in line with our client's Policies and Procedures. Work in accordance with the Children’s Homes Regulations including the Quality Standards and contribute to any inspection process. Attend and participate in individual supervision, group supervision, team meetings and clinical consultations.
- Be responsible for the effective safeguarding of the children and young people and raise any concerns through the appropriate channels.
- To accept responsibility for monies as may be required in carrying out necessary duties
- To undertake administrative duties and maintain a regular system of recording as required through our electronic recording system.
- To ensure that prescribed and non-prescribed medication is administered to children and young people according to their individual health plan.
- You will need to be flexible in your approach to work, as on occasions you may be called upon to cover a shift due to a colleague’s absence. Such flexibility and team work allows for consistent care from recognised carers.
- Willingness to commit and complete our client's Induction Training and on-going training, for example CALM Accredited Theory and Physical Intervention.

**This position requires a compulsory commitment to undertake training as required for the proper and full conduct of duties, this includes**:
CALM Accredited Theory and Physical Intervention

Level 3 Diploma for Residential Childcare or equivalent

On-going Therapeutic Practice Training

**and a probationary period that lasts for a period of 6 months from the first day of service. Successful completion of your probationary period will be dependent upon your performance and completion of the required probationary training.**
